半钢子午线轮胎胎里径向裂口的原因分析及解决措施 被引量:3

Cause Analysis and Solutions of Radial Cracks in Inner Surface of Steel-belted Radial Tire

摘要 分析半钢子午线轮胎胎里径向裂口的原因并提出相应的解决措施。帘布电子辐照预硫化辐照剂量不足、帘线伸张率大、部件接头不良、肩部材料过渡不良、喷涂剂或隔离剂使用不当、硫化胶囊选取不合适、硫化参数设定不合理、胶料门尼粘度低等均会导致轮胎胎里径向裂口。通过合理选取工艺参数、加强工艺管理、严格执行技术标准、优化结构设计等措施,可有效避免轮胎胎里径向裂口,从而降低轮胎废品率。 The causes of radial cracks in the inner surface of steel-belted radial tire were analyzed,and corresponding solutions were proposed.It was found that the main causes were as follows:insufficient irradiation dose for pre-vulcanization of cord,high cord elongation,poor component joints,poor shoulder material transition,improper use of spraying agent or release agent,improper selection of vulcanization capsule,unreasonable setting of vulcanization parameters and low Mooney viscosity of the compound.Measures such as reasonable selection of process parameters,strengthening of process management,strict implementation of technical standards,and optimization of structure design could effectively avoid the radial cracks in the inner surface and reduce the reject rate.
